Board approves personnel list, hears textbook adoption and food-service update
Summary
The board approved the personnel list 5–0, reviewed a high-school English-Language Arts materials adoption required by state law, and discussed the upcoming RFP for school food services as the current vendor’s final renewal year arrives.

At the March 23 work session, the Shenandoah County School Board voted to approve the personnel list as presented; the motion was moved, seconded and passed by voice vote (five to nothing).
Staff briefed the board on high-school English-language arts instructional materials adoption. Presenters said the state requires school divisions to adopt high-quality instructional materials (HQIM) K–12; because state-approved history adoption lists are not yet available, the division advanced high-school English materials. Staff noted teachers piloted materials and generally preferred print editions.
The board also discussed the Southwest Food Excellence contract renewal; staff said this is the last renewal allowed under the original RFP and that the division plans to issue a full RFP this fall. Board members asked about portion sizes (stated as set by USDA) and audit timing; staff said Virginia Department of Education audits occur periodically (roughly every five years) and the district passed recent audits at sampled schools.
No other formal actions were taken at the work session beyond the personnel vote and standard adjournment.
